From 935ba9ba3021b518dab8f22c1e5d897865777aab Mon Sep 17 00:00:00 2001 From: Paul Phillips Date: Tue, 27 Dec 2011 07:00:07 -0800 Subject: Consecutive type application. The parser through I think a quirk of history would not allow back to back type applications, like expr[T1, T2][T3, T4] Now it does, meaning the only thing it can: val n0 = Partial[immutable.HashMap][String][Int] ++ Seq(("a", 1)) val n1 = Partial.apply[immutable.HashMap].apply[String].apply[Int] ++ Seq(("a", 1)) assert(n0 == n1) --- src/compiler/scala/tools/nsc/ast/parser/Parsers.scala | 7 ++++--- 1 file changed, 4 insertions(+), 3 deletions(-) (limited to 'src/compiler') diff --git a/src/compiler/scala/tools/nsc/ast/parser/Parsers.scala b/src/compiler/scala/tools/nsc/ast/parser/Parsers.scala index e27d5cacda..00ac3976a9 100644 --- a/src/compiler/scala/tools/nsc/ast/parser/Parsers.scala +++ b/src/compiler/scala/tools/nsc/ast/parser/Parsers.scala @@ -1534,9 +1534,10 @@ self => val t1 = stripParens(t) t1 match { case Ident(_) | Select(_, _) => - val tapp = atPos(t1.pos.startOrPoint, in.offset) { - TypeApply(t1, exprTypeArgs()) - } + var tapp: Tree = t1 + while (in.token == LBRACKET) + tapp = atPos(tapp.pos.startOrPoint, in.offset)(TypeApply(tapp, exprTypeArgs())) + simpleExprRest(tapp, true) case _ => t1 -- cgit v1.2.3
